We've been together and happily married for over 11 years. We met on a blind date through a family member and were married two years later. We both wanted to start a family and were truly blessed with the birth of our beautiful daughter, Ashley Rose who is nine years old. Although we are very happy with the family we are, we would love to be parents to another child. Ashley is equally as excited as we are to build our family through adoption! We enjoy a comfortable lifestyle in a beautiful suburb in New Jersey. We live in a great neighborhood where everyone is close and there are always kids of all ages to play with. We spend a lot of time with our neighbors, who are our good friends, and they are all so excited about having a new addition to our block. We have a top-rated school system, wonderful church and feel fortunate to be a part of this community and enjoy raising our family here.

Ed is a financial analyst and opened his own investment firm with a partner three years ago. His office is only 15 minutes away from our home which allows him a lot of flexibility to be able to attend all of Ashley’s school events like concerts, plays and conferences. Ed was also the first parent to star in our school’s annual talent show — of course with Ashley —singing and dancing to New York, New York. As an adopted child himself, Ed understands what a child could potentially go through with questions and feelings regarding adoption and could make your child feel loved and secure for their entire life because of his own experience.

Susan works part-time in a law office four days a week while Ashley is in school. This schedule allows her to be home when Ashley returns from school so she can be involved in her daily life and activities. Like she did when Ashley was born, Susan intends to be a stay-at-home mom until kindergarten. She cherished the time she was at home full-time and cannot wait to do it again!

 

Susan has been Ashley’s Girl Scout leader since kindergarten and is a religious education teacher at our local church. Our family is Susan’s world but she has a lot more room in her heart to love another child. Susan is very close to her parents and they are a big part of our lives. We enjoy a lot of Sunday dinners and special occasions with both of our families which is very important to us. Our families are so excited and supportive of our decision to adopt and would welcome your child with open arms and lots of love.
